Josh Nichol is returning to Langley for a four day clinic, April 28 - May 1!! As a widely sought out and respected leader across the globe, Josh’s training style combines a deep understanding of the needs of horses, movement dynamics, human behaviour and more. The journey to building a trusting partnership as well as a healthy relationship between horse and rider is intensely personal. Whether you are a dressage devotee, working cow horse enthusiast, or love to escape to the trails on horseback, having a confident horsemanship foundation can transform the way you interact with your horse, as well as your experience in the saddle. Discover how to create a lasting bond that drives the results you want, and forges a healthy relationship between horse and owner with Josh Nichol’s unique Relational Horsemanship method. Last clinic people were walking away with wisdom and paradigm shifts to even deal with their personal relationships! This clinic will be held at Namastables located a 21515 18ave south Langley. space for auditors. Participation in the clinic for the 4 days is $1100. To audit the cost is $35/day or $120 for all 4 days. Please contact Kirsten to sign up and receive more information. More about Josh at www.joshnichol.com

Dressage & Western Dressage Clinic

MAY
2
2026

Two-day clinic with Lillian Evaniew-Phelan (USDF Bronze Medalist & WDAA World Champion). Saturday focuses on English Dressage, Sunday on Western Dressage. Welcoming all riders, horses and newbies to the discipline. Learn the Art of riding and the Classical fundamentals to succeed in riding a test. $150/day.

Fundamentals of Dressage Clinic with Shelley Mills

MAY
30
2026

Fundraising dressage clinic for Kamloops Therapeutic Riding Association led by Shelley Mills. Open to riders of all levels and disciplines, with a focus on dressage fundamentals, body awareness, and effective communication. Shelley specializes in teaching from beginner through Second Level dressage.
